Output 50ed65a3c94f839937d49490764d8f3a49799fea348741e66fda2136d435338a:1

value
12728289
script pubkey
OP_0 OP_PUSHBYTES_20 ebc11902e2e192a568e7c750d73592a88f8e23f8
address
bc1qa0q3jqhzuxf22688cagdwdvj4z8cuglc6ut6eq
transaction
50ed65a3c94f839937d49490764d8f3a49799fea348741e66fda2136d435338a